What is Noise-Induced Hearing Loss and How Does it Occur?
Noise-induced hearing loss, commonly referred to as NIHL, occurs due to consistent exposure to loud sounds that cause damage to the sensitive hair cells found in the inner ear. This irreversible condition can drastically diminish an individual’s hearing capabilities, affecting their ability to communicate effectively, which can lead to a decline in personal relationships and an overall decrease in life satisfaction. In environments such as factories, where machinery operates at dangerously elevated decibel levels, the risk of developing NIHL increases significantly. Prolonged exposure not only hinders workers’ auditory perception but also impacts their engagement in work tasks. This emphasizes the vital need for the implementation of protective measures to avert such adverse outcomes, making the prevention of NIHL an essential component of workplace safety protocols, as its effects can persist long after exposure has ceased, highlighting the critical necessity for hearing protection across various occupational settings.
What Are the Primary Sources of Noise in Factory Environments?
Factories are notable contributors to noise pollution, largely arising from heavy machinery, conveyor systems, and assembly lines. Equipment, including presses, grinders, and compressors, produces sounds that can exceed safe listening thresholds, overwhelming the auditory system over time. Recognising these sources is imperative for both employees and management; identifying them facilitates targeted interventions and thorough risk evaluations. For instance, in automotive manufacturing facilities, the clanging of metal and the high-pitched whirring of tools create a setting where protective measures become absolutely necessary. This awareness not only aids in the identification of hazards but also drives the creation of effective safeguards, ensuring that workers can carry out their responsibilities without the constant threat of hearing loss looming over them.
What Health Risks Are Associated with Noise Exposure?
The health consequences tied to prolonged noise exposure extend far beyond mere hearing loss. Continuous exposure to high-noise environments can result in a myriad of stress-related conditions that negatively impact overall well-being. The following health risks highlight the extensive repercussions of noise on the lives of factory workers:
- Heightened stress levels
- Chronic fatigue
- Hypertension or elevated blood pressure
- Cardiovascular issues
- Sleep disturbances
- Decreased concentration and productivity
- Increased risk of workplace accidents
- Impaired communication and social interactions
Recognising these risks underscores the urgent necessity for the adoption of hearing protection strategies that not only enhance the auditory health of workers but also improve their overall physical and mental wellness, thereby fostering a more conducive work environment.

What Are the Immediate Symptoms Associated with Noise Exposure?
When subjected to excessive noise, workers often experience immediate symptoms such as tinnitus, characterised by a persistent ringing or buzzing sensation in the ears, along with temporary hearing loss. These symptoms serve as vital warning indicators, suggesting the potential for long-term auditory damage if exposure persists without intervention. Factory settings, where sudden loud sounds can arise unexpectedly, particularly jeopardise workers’ health. Acknowledging these early signs is essential for safeguarding health, as ignoring them can lead to chronic problems. Furthermore, the importance of prompt action cannot be overstated; addressing these symptoms swiftly can significantly diminish the risk of developing lasting auditory impairment and enhance overall productivity in the workplace.

What Factors Determine the Impact of Noise on Workers?
Numerous factors influence how noise affects individual workers within a factory context. The duration of noise exposure is critically significant; spending extended periods in high-decibel environments can exacerbate the severity of hearing damage. Moreover, pre-existing health conditions, such as hypertension or previous hearing impairments, can amplify the impact of noise on auditory function. Personal characteristics, including age and sensitivity to sound, also play a role in the variations of noise impact. Consequently, it is essential for workplaces to implement tailored protection strategies that take these factors into account. By personalising safety protocols—such as bespoke training or specific hearing protection devices—factories can better safeguard their workforce and cultivate a healthier working environment.

What Varieties of Hearing Protection Devices Are Available on the Market?
A wide range of hearing protection devices exists, each offering varying levels of comfort and noise attenuation. Earplugs are a popular choice for their discreet nature, easily fitting into any workspace without causing discomfort. Conversely, earmuffs provide a more substantial barrier against noise, enveloping the ears completely. Custom-moulded devices have also gained traction in recent years, delivering a personalised fit that improves both comfort and efficacy. The different levels of protection cater to diverse noise exposure situations, ensuring that workers can select devices tailored to their specific requirements. Proper utilisation of these devices—whether through training or guided instruction—ensures ongoing protection against potential hazards, ultimately fostering a culture of safety within the workplace.

What Actionable Steps Can Be Taken to Implement Hearing Protection?
Establishing effective hearing protection protocols starts with a thorough assessment of workplace noise levels and potential hazards. Organisations should conduct regular noise evaluations to identify areas where hearing protection is essential. Following this, training programmes can educate workers about sound levels and the critical importance of using protective devices. Actionable steps for integrating these protocols include:
1. Performing noise audits to assess specific hazard levels.
2. Offering training sessions that highlight the importance of hearing protection.
3. Providing a selection of protective device options that employees can choose from.
4. Cultivating a culture of compliance through regular check-ins and reminders.
By adhering to these steps, factories can effectively reduce risks and enhance the safety of their workforce.

What Are the Correct Techniques for Fitting Hearing Protection Devices?
Proper fitting of hearing protection devices is crucial for maximising their effectiveness. Devices that fit poorly may allow noise to penetrate, undermining their protective capabilities. Workers should receive training on fitting techniques, whether using earplugs or earmuffs. For earplugs, it is essential to roll them into a thin cylinder before insertion, ensuring they expand to fill the ear canal adequately. Earmuffs must cover the ears entirely, ensuring a snug fit against the head. Regular checks and adjustments can also enhance comfort and efficacy, ensuring that workers remain adequately protected during their shifts.

How to Properly Maintain Protective Gear?
Regular maintenance of hearing protection devices is essential for ensuring their reliability and efficacy. Workers should adhere to cleaning protocols, as dirt and debris can compromise the performance of earplugs or earmuffs. For earplugs, routine washing with mild soap and water helps maintain hygiene, while earmuffs should be inspected for wear and tear, with foam inserts replaced as necessary. By establishing regular cleaning and inspection schedules, organisations can extend the lifespan of protective gear, ensuring sustained hearing health for all workers.

What Are the Common Signs of Noise-Induced Hearing Loss?
Indicators of noise-induced hearing loss include difficulty understanding speech, persistent ringing in the ears (tinnitus), and the need to increase the volume on electronic devices. Early detection is crucial for timely intervention and effective management.
How Often Should Hearing Protection Devices Be Replaced?
Hearing protection devices should be inspected regularly and replaced if they show signs of wear, damage, or discomfort. Disposable earplugs should be replaced after each use, while reusable devices may last longer with proper care and maintenance.
